What’s wrong with eating that feels like it’s blocking your heart?

Eating always feels blocked in the mouth of the heart, it should be digestive system diseases, such as acute and chronic gastritis, gastric ulcer and dyspepsia, congenital waterfall stomach, hook-shaped stomach, etc., but it can not be completely excluded from the coronary heart disease, angina, it is recommended to go to the hospital to exclude coronary heart disease, angina, an electrocardiogram, if necessary, exercise plate test, exclude coronary heart disease, angina, and then go to the upper gastrointestinal tract imaging or gastroscopy examination. If the upper gastrointestinal imaging suggests that there is a decrease in gastrointestinal peristalsis, or abnormalities in gastric morphology, such as waterfall stomach and hook-shaped stomach, gastric stimulating drugs can be applied, such as morpholine or mosapride, to promote gastrointestinal peristalsis, which can improve the symptoms. If there is a combination of ulcers, it is necessary to add proton pump inhibitors, such as omeprazole, rabeprazole and so on. If there is Helicobacter pylori infection, you need to take oral drugs to eradicate Helicobacter pylori, commonly used drugs are amoxicillin, clarithromycin, bismuth pectin and omeprazole.
